"It's EveryNight Sis," a parody song created by YouTube creators RiceGum and Alissa Violet, was just certified "digital song platinum" by the RIAA.

Jake Paul Breaks Daily Vlogging Streak To “Help Some People That Are In A Lot Of Need”
Paul assured his 13 million subscribers that the decision had nothing to do with drama or any issues within the Team 10 creator fleet. “Just know that everything is okay and that it’s probably not what you think it is, and it’s still going to be ‘Everyday Bro’ -- just in a different way.”

Jake Paul’s Neighbors Hate Him And Are Considering A Class Action Lawsuit
Social media star Jake Paul is causing trouble on his West Hollywood block, and his neighbors may file a lawsuit against him.
